Output edea318790b298418cea60cd82e5c61af51e7f411419d880e04488863657bade:1

value
26420585
script pubkey
OP_0 OP_PUSHBYTES_20 04eaf9b65b281058b7230e90232c55159f091052
address
bc1qqn40ndjm9qg93derp6gzxtz4zk0sjyzjg9p6en
transaction
edea318790b298418cea60cd82e5c61af51e7f411419d880e04488863657bade
spent
true